2018年10月14日
摘要: 缓冲区溢出漏洞实验 ====== 一、缓冲区溢出漏洞 往程序的缓冲区写超出其长度的内容,造成缓冲区的溢出,从而破坏程序的堆栈,造成程序崩溃或使程序转而执行其它指令。这一漏洞可以被恶意用户利用来改变程序的流控制,甚至执行代码的任意片段。 二、实验过程 1. 实验前的准备——安装32位操作环境 为了方便 阅读全文
posted @ 2018-10-14 18:09 歌儿 阅读(185) 评论(0) 推荐(0) 编辑
  2018年9月23日
摘要: 2018 2019 1 20165312 《信息安全系统设计基础》第一周学习总结 ===== 一、完成蓝墨云测试时遇到的问题 1.在做共享库的时候, 时出现 的问题 通过百度找到解决方案: 我们将文件libmyhello.so复制到目录/usr/lib中: 再次运行 参考 "Linux下的静态链接库 阅读全文
posted @ 2018-09-23 22:48 歌儿 阅读(203) 评论(0) 推荐(0) 编辑
  2018年6月10日
摘要: 实现Linux下od tx tc XXX的功能 ======= 一、od命令 (1)功能 od命令用于将指定文件内容以八进制、十进制、十六进制、浮点格式或ASCII编码字符方式显示,通常用于显示或查看文件中不能直接显示在终端的字符。 常见的文件为文本文件和二进制文件。od命令主要用来查看保存在二进制 阅读全文
posted @ 2018-06-10 23:38 歌儿 阅读(1111) 评论(1) 推荐(0) 编辑
  2018年6月9日
摘要: 20165312 2017 2018 2《Java程序设计》课程总结 ====== 每周作业链接汇总 "预备作业1" :我期望的师生关系 "预备作业2" :C语言基础调查和java学习展望 "预备作业3" :Linux安装与学习 "第一周学习总结" :学习教材第一章内容,了解Java基础知识;学习使 阅读全文
posted @ 2018-06-09 22:51 歌儿 阅读(185) 评论(0) 推荐(0) 编辑
  2018年6月2日
摘要: 2017 2018 2 20165312 实验五《网络编程与安全》实验报告 ========== 一、实现中缀表达式转后缀表达式,并进行求值 1. 结对实现中缀表达式转后缀表达式的功能 MyBC.java 2. 结对实现从上面功能中获取的表达式中实现后缀表达式求值的功能,调用MyDC.java 表达 阅读全文
posted @ 2018-06-02 11:45 歌儿 阅读(324) 评论(1) 推荐(0) 编辑
  2018年5月20日
摘要: 请详见 "团队博客" 阅读全文
posted @ 2018-05-20 23:25 歌儿 阅读(164) 评论(0) 推荐(0) 编辑
摘要: 2017 2018 2 20165312 课下选做 MySort ========== 题目描述 模拟实现Linux下Sort t : k 2的功能,参考 Sort的实现。 首先利用API查找sort的用法 我认为比较常用的就是框中的两个方法 语法: 常用选项: b:忽略每行前面开始出的空格字符; 阅读全文
posted @ 2018-05-20 19:17 歌儿 阅读(110) 评论(0) 推荐(0) 编辑
摘要: 2017 2018 2 20165312 实验四《Android程序设计》实验报告 =========== 一、安装Android Studio并进行Hello world测试和调试程序 安装Android Studio 可以参考娄老师的博客 "Android开发简易教程" 或者参考《Java和An 阅读全文
posted @ 2018-05-20 01:20 歌儿 阅读(538) 评论(1) 推荐(0) 编辑
  2018年5月6日
摘要: 20165312 2017 2018 2 第十周课下补做 ====== 课上没有做完实验,还是对链表的知识不够熟悉。下课之后我又重新看了一遍第十五章,发现了许多自己遗漏的知识点,同时找到了娄老师的 "Java Collections API和泛型" 这篇博客,里面也有对链表的详细讲解。 一、教材十五 阅读全文
posted @ 2018-05-06 22:18 歌儿 阅读(230) 评论(0) 推荐(0) 编辑
  2018年5月5日
摘要: 20165312 2017 2018 2《Java程序设计》第9周学习总结 ========== 上周错题总结 1.进程的基本状态有:新建、运行、阻塞、死亡。 A . true B . false 解析:A 这道题目我在做的时候看书上的说法是 新建的线程在他的一个完整的生命周期内要经历4种状态:新建 阅读全文
posted @ 2018-05-05 22:26 歌儿 阅读(176) 评论(0) 推荐(0) 编辑
摘要: 2017 2018 2 20165312 实验三《敏捷开发与XP实践》实验报告 ======== 一、实验内容 1.XP基础 极限编程(Extreme Programming,XP)是一种全新而快捷的软件开发方法。XP团队使用现场客户、特殊计划方法和持续测试来提供快速的反馈和全面的交流: XP是以开 阅读全文
posted @ 2018-05-05 15:08 歌儿 阅读(203) 评论(0) 推荐(0) 编辑
  2018年4月22日
摘要: 20165312 结对学习 四则运算(第二周) ========= "代码托管" 需求分析 手动输入进行计算的题目数量n 自动生成n道四则运算题目 整数 真分数 进行判断对错,并计算正确率 能多次进行计算,知道用户不想练习 深层次需求分析 进行多运算符计算 随机生成的题目以及正确答案保存至一个文件 阅读全文
posted @ 2018-04-22 22:43 歌儿 阅读(207) 评论(0) 推荐(0) 编辑
摘要: 20165312 2017 2018 2《JAVA程序设计》第8周学习总结 ========== 一、第十二章知识点总结 进程与线程 进程是程序的一次动态执行进程,它对应了从代码加载、执行至执行完毕的一个完整过程 线程不是进程,一个进程在其执行过程中,会产生多个线程,线程间可以共享进程中的代码和数据 阅读全文
posted @ 2018-04-22 22:40 歌儿 阅读(175) 评论(0) 推荐(0) 编辑
  2018年4月16日
摘要: 2017 2018 2 20165312实验二《Java面向对象程序设计》实验报告 ======== 实验中遇到的问题 1.增加 的测试类之后, 是红色的,但是没有找到 包的地方 解决方法: 找到电脑中IDEA安装路径 打开File Project Structure 点击 ,单击右上角的+,然后选 阅读全文
posted @ 2018-04-16 23:42 歌儿 阅读(207) 评论(0) 推荐(0) 编辑
  2018年4月15日
摘要: 20165312 结对学习 四则运算 ======== 我和我的cooperate起初认为四则运算很简单,因为书上就有一个类似的代码,但是看过具体要求之后,才发现需要系统自动生成算式,这就需要用到随机数的知识(包括数字以及加减乘除运算的随机性),我们上网查找了一些代码资料,发现邹欣老师曾经布置过类似 阅读全文
posted @ 2018-04-15 22:29 歌儿 阅读(178) 评论(0) 推荐(0) 编辑
摘要: 20165312 2017 2018 2《JAVA程序设计》第7周学习总结 ====== 一、对上周测试的查漏补缺 总的来说,我觉得上周两个测试都挺难的,做测试也花费了很长的时间,我认为是因为书上的知识点很多,我还没有理解好,所以还是要更加好好的看书,很多书上的知识点遗漏或者看过一遍就忘记了。 第五 阅读全文
posted @ 2018-04-15 19:40 歌儿 阅读(686) 评论(0) 推荐(0) 编辑
  2018年4月8日
摘要: 20165312 2017 2018 2 《JAVA程序设计》第6周学习总结 ===== 一、在本周学习过程中遇到的问题以及对上周测试的查漏补缺 编写110页代码时出现问题,主类Test中创建CPU对象、HardDisk对象、PC对象pc时,没有初始化变量 将代码修改为: 后面根据娄老师的测试要求, 阅读全文
posted @ 2018-04-08 20:07 歌儿 阅读(189) 评论(0) 推荐(0) 编辑
  2018年4月2日
摘要: 20165312 实验一 Java开发环境的熟悉 ======== 一、实验内容及步骤 (一)使用JDK编译、运行简单的Java程序 Ctrl+Shift+T打开终端 输入 进入目录下,准备建立20165312exp1目录 输入 建立自己学号的目录 输入 进入目录 输入 建立bin、src目录 输入 阅读全文
posted @ 2018-04-02 13:36 歌儿 阅读(284) 评论(3) 推荐(0) 编辑
  2018年4月1日
摘要: 20165312 2017 2018 2 《JAVA程序设计》第5周学习总结 ===== 一、本周学习内容总结 总的来说,本周学习较吃力,在理解第十章的代码时速度较慢。 内部类 内部类是定义在一个类中的另外一个类; 内部类的外嵌类的成员变量在内部类中仍有效,内部类的方法可以调用外部类中的方法。内部类 阅读全文
posted @ 2018-04-01 11:57 歌儿 阅读(210) 评论(1) 推荐(0) 编辑
  2018年3月25日
摘要: 一、课本五六章知识点总结 ========== 1.第五章 继承是一种由已有的类创建新类的机制 子类继承父类的成员变量和方法 子类继承的方法只能操作子类继承和隐藏的成员变量 子类重写或新增的方法只能操作子类继承和新声明的成员变量。但不能直接操作隐藏的成员的变量 子类通过方法的重写可以把父类的状态和行 阅读全文
posted @ 2018-03-25 21:12 歌儿 阅读(208) 评论(0) 推荐(0) 编辑